MediaWiki:Common.js: Difference between revisions

From WikiMSK

No edit summary
No edit summary
Line 1: Line 1:
/* Any JavaScript here will be loaded for all users on every page load. */
/* Any JavaScript here will be loaded for all users on every page load. */
function docReady(fn) {
    // see if DOM is already available
    if (document.readyState === "complete" || document.readyState === "interactive") {
        // call on next available tick
        setTimeout(fn, 1);
    } else {
        document.addEventListener("DOMContentLoaded", fn);
    }
}   
function formatDPLGallery(){
var gallery = document.querySelector('.gallerytext');
var galleryText = gallery.innerText;
galleryText.indexOf("\n");
galleryText = galleryText.slice(0,21);
}
docReady(formatDPLGallery());

Revision as of 19:03, 28 August 2020

/* Any JavaScript here will be loaded for all users on every page load. */

function docReady(fn) {
    // see if DOM is already available
    if (document.readyState === "complete" || document.readyState === "interactive") {
        // call on next available tick
        setTimeout(fn, 1);
    } else {
        document.addEventListener("DOMContentLoaded", fn);
    }
}    

function formatDPLGallery(){
	var gallery = document.querySelector('.gallerytext');
	var galleryText = gallery.innerText;
	galleryText.indexOf("\n");
	galleryText = galleryText.slice(0,21);
}

docReady(formatDPLGallery());